[0015] like figure 1 As shown, it is a schematic diagram of the general sequence principle of four scanning lines, that is, color Doppler scanning is performed in a normal sequential manner, and batch data processing is performed on the obtained echo data, wherein the interval between each scanning line is 1 / prf. Existing scan sequences such as figure 2 As shown in A, that is, according to the scanning line numbers {#0, #1, #2, #3}, the space interval between two adjacent scanning lines is d.
[0016] like figure 2 As shown in B, this embodiment adopts the optimized sequence to select the spatial location:
[0017] When the number of scanning lines is 4, after the first root #0 is determined, the distance between it and the selection is Within the spatial range, that is, any one of the spatial distances d, 2d, and 3d is scanned as the next line, and the sum of the spatial distances of all scanning lines in a batch is 8d.
